The pharmaceutical industry is currently undergoing a massive transformation. According to recent industry reports, companies are rapidly adopting Artificial Intelligence (AI) to revolutionize drug discovery. The data is compelling: integrating AI into the pharmaceutical lifecycle can reduce research and development costs by up to 50% and significantly shorten the years-long timeline typically required to bring a new drug to market.
As we see major players and startups alike—from established labs to new entrants like Earendil Labs and PharmAID —taking their seats at the “AI table,” the headline focus is often on the software and the algorithms. However, for engineering and procurement professionals, the real story lies beneath the surface. This revolution is not just about code; it is about the computational power and precision hardware required to run it.
The Invisible Backbone: High-Performance Computing
The sophisticated models used in AI drug discovery, such as those running on architectures similar to Nvidia’s Grace Blackwell, demand immense processing power. These are not standard office operations; they are intensive high-performance computing (HPC) tasks that run 24/7.
For the electronics supply chain, this signals a critical spike in demand for server-grade components. The “AI brain” requires a robust physical body to function. This means a higher requisite for:
- High-Speed ICs (مدارهای مجتمع): To manage data throughput without latency.
- Power Management Units: To ensure energy efficiency in data centers running these energy-intensive algorithms.
- Thermal Management Components: To protect sensitive processors from overheating during peak calculation loads.

From Digital Simulation to Physical Automation
The impact of AI extends beyond the server room and into the wet lab. The trend toward “AI + Automation” means that modern pharmaceutical labs are becoming increasingly robotic. Automated liquid handlers, high-throughput screening devices, and robotic arms are replacing manual pipetting to match the speed of AI analysis.
This automation relies entirely on the precise coordination of electronic components. A single failure in a connector or a relay can halt a million-dollar experiment. This is why the quality of electromechanical parts is non-negotiable.
